i think you have the wii iso, but it is associated with winrar.

1: right click on the file
2: select properties
3: look what it says for file type. it will proberly say disk image file.

if it does then then look what it opens with, it will say winrar, if you click the change button and change it to windows disk imageburner, then the file will show up as an iso....
